The School Site Council (SSC) is a committee composed of parents, teachers and classified employees, and students at the middle school level who oversee the implementation of our school program. North Mountain Middle School is accepting nominations for student members for our Site Council.

SSC serves students and the school by:
    - Developing the School Plan for Student Achievement (SPSA) with teachers and support staff;
    - Implementing the SPSA and putting it into practice for student learning;
    - Monitoring and evaluating the plan to see if it is helping all students;
    - Verifying and ensuring that money expenditures in the SPSA are used to improve academic performance of all students.
